本文目录导读:
在当今信息化时代,系统响应速度已经成为衡量一个系统性能的重要指标,快速、稳定的响应能够提升用户体验,降低用户流失率,提高企业的竞争力,本文将从系统响应时间的定义、标准设定、优化措施等方面进行探讨,旨在为构建高效响应体系提供参考。
系统响应时间的定义
系统响应时间是指用户发出请求到系统给出响应所需的时间,它包括以下几个阶段:
图片来源于网络,如有侵权联系删除
1、用户请求发送:用户通过操作界面或API接口向系统发送请求。
2、请求处理:系统接收请求后,进行处理,包括数据查询、业务逻辑处理等。
3、响应生成:系统根据处理结果生成响应数据。
4、响应发送:系统将响应数据发送给用户。
系统响应时间标准设定
1、响应时间等级划分
根据系统响应时间,可以将响应时间分为以下等级:
(1)快速响应:响应时间在100毫秒以内。
(2)良好响应:响应时间在100-300毫秒之间。
(3)一般响应:响应时间在300-1000毫秒之间。
(4)较差响应:响应时间在1000-3000毫秒之间。
(5)差响应:响应时间在3000毫秒以上。
图片来源于网络,如有侵权联系删除
2、标准设定
根据不同应用场景,可以设定不同的响应时间标准,以下是一些常见场景的响应时间标准:
(1)在线交易系统:快速响应,确保用户在短时间内完成交易。
(2)在线办公系统:良好响应,保证用户正常使用办公软件。
(3)大数据分析系统:一般响应,满足数据分析需求。
(4)社交平台:较差响应,保证用户基本使用需求。
系统响应时间优化措施
1、优化硬件资源
(1)提高服务器性能:升级CPU、内存、硬盘等硬件设备,提高系统处理能力。
(2)分布式部署:将系统部署在多个服务器上,实现负载均衡,降低单个服务器的压力。
2、优化软件资源
(1)代码优化:对代码进行优化,减少冗余,提高执行效率。
图片来源于网络,如有侵权联系删除
(2)缓存机制:使用缓存技术,减少数据库查询次数,提高响应速度。
(3)异步处理:采用异步处理方式,提高系统并发能力。
3、优化网络资源
(1)优化网络架构:采用高速、稳定的网络设备,提高数据传输速度。
(2)网络优化:对网络进行优化,降低网络延迟。
4、优化数据库资源
(1)数据库优化:对数据库进行优化,提高查询效率。
(2)数据分区:对数据进行分区,提高查询速度。
系统响应时间是衡量系统性能的重要指标,通过设定合理的响应时间标准,并采取相应的优化措施,可以有效提高系统响应速度,提升用户体验,在信息化时代,构建高效响应体系,对于企业的发展具有重要意义。
标签: #系统响应时间标准
评论列表